
The Many Shades of Heroism: DC Heroes Through the African-American Lens
About The Event
As part of the DC in D.C. event, this panel discussion will look beyond the super suit to the African-American men and women who are heroes to their community. 2018 will not only bring Black Lightning, a new African-American DC Super Hero to television screens (40 years after the electrifying hero was created), but also a new DC comic book from OscarŸ-winning screenwriter John Ridley (12 Years a Slave) and more exciting storytelling featuring African-American characters.
Participants:
- Black Lightning star Cress Williams
- Executive producers Salim Akil & Mara Brock Akil (Black Lightning)
- Gotham star Chris Chalk
- Supergirl star David Harewood
- The Flash star Candice Patton
- Comic book writer/OscarŸ-winning screenwriter John Ridley (12 Years a Slave)
- Author/comic book writer Alice Randall (The Wind Done Gone, Earth M)
- Dan Evans, DC Entertainment’s Vice President, Creative Affairs
- Black Girl Nerds editor-in-chief Jamie Broadnax
